Henry relishing Mayo clash
July 03, 2008
Sligo Ladies manager Paddy Henry has admitted that his side have nothing to fear when they face Mayo this Saturday in the Ladies Connacht SFC final at Castlebar.
Henry led the Yeats Ladies to a memorable All-Ireland triumph at junior level in 2006 and this year his side sprung an upset when they defeated a fancied Galway side in the provincial semi-final to book a place in the decider.
"Nobody expected us to beat Galway but we emerged as worthy winners so why should we fear Mayo," asked the Sligo boss.
"Last year's experience only served to give us added motivation and at the start of this season we set a Connacht title as our target."
Although Henry is confident that his side can come away with a victory from McHale Park, he does acknowledge that Sligo could not be coming up against much more tougher competition in the province.
"Mayo have a great pedigree in ladies football so there could hardly be a bigger challenge in a Connacht final," conceded Henry.
Sligo take on Mayo this Saturday, July 6, in the Ladies Connacht SFC final with a throw-in time of 3pm scheduled for McHale Park, Castlebar.
